    WSA protection components like Realtime Shield, Rootkit Shield, USB Shield, Offline Shield and Firewall are turned off during startup and I can't re-enable them. :(

    Running Windows 8 Pro x64 with ESET Smart Security 7.

    It is in the process of being changed - a batch of license keys was never updated from the 2012 features to the 2013/2014 features and the latest agent release locks down the available functionality to specifically what the database supplies to prevent abuse. I don't have an exact ETA for when all of the affected keys will be moved over but it will take place automatically, or you can write into support and they can do it for you immediately.
